Sam Fender reveals the amazing prize he got from Greggs for winning a Brit Award

He might not have won the award he was up for at Tuesday's Brits but Sam Fender announced to the nation the amazing prize he received from Greggs after his win for Critics Choice last year.

Sam hot footed it down from Newcastle to London's O2 Arena for the Brit Awards after he back on home turf on Monday to play to a packed crowd at one of his rescheduled gigs at the O2 Academy - check out our review.

This time last year, Sam was at the Brits with his Critics Choice award and this year was hoping to emerge victorious in the Best New Artist category.

Unfortunately that wasn't to be as the first award of the night went to Lewis Capaldi, but Sam did get his moment on stage when he presented this year's Critics Choice accolade, renamed Rising Star to Celeste, alongside Adwoa Aboah.

He told the packed crowd: "I won it last year and I've now got a Greggs gold card and Alan Shearer's phone number!" Not jealous at all Sam!

Sam revealed to ChronicleLive about the much sought after Greggs card last year but now the whole nation has turned green with envy - think of all the sausage rolls (vegan or normal) you could buy with that!

The past few weeks have been amazing for Sam. After having to cancel gigs due to ill health, he bounced back in style by playing at Elton John's Oscars party in support of the music legend's AIDS Foundation and then the night got even better for the 25-year-old, when Sir Elton joined him on stage for a duet of single Will We Talk, taken from Sam's debut number 1 album Hypersonic Missiles.

He is back in Newcastle later in the week for another sold out gig at the Academy.
